(5Z)-7-Oxozeaenol is a natural resorcylic lactone derived from fungi that selectively inhibits purified TAK-1 (IC50 = 8.1 nM when co-expressed with the TAK-1-binding protein) without significantly affecting the kinase activities of other MAP3K family members (IC50 = 411 nM for MEK1).{28252} In cells, (5Z)-7-Oxozeaenol is reported to irreversibly block IL-1-induced activation of TAK-1, NF-?B, and JNK/p38 with IC50 values of 65-83 nM.{28252} (5Z)-7-Oxozeaenol has also been shown to inhibit IL-1-induced COX-2 production in cells and to relieve ear swelling induced by picryl chloride in a mouse model of COX-2-mediated inflammation.{28252} This compound has been found to sensitize cells to TRAIL- and TNF-?-induced apoptosis in vitro.{28253}
